PURPOSE:To make it possible to measure material whose thermal diffusivity is small precisely and to make it possible to perform measurement including temperature dependency with a small-scale apparatus by making a current flow through a conductive thin film which is formed on a sample plate to be measured as an AC heat source. CONSTITUTION:A conductive thin film 2 is formed on at least one surface of a thin sample plate to be measured 1. A current is made to flow through the thin film 2. Thus an AC heat source which is heated with Joule's heat is provided. An AC which is modulated by a specified modulating frequency is made to flow through the AC heat source of the sample plate to be measured 1, and the AC heating is performed. The response curve corresponding to the AC heating is generated on the other surface facing the sample plate to be measured 1, and the phase of the response curve is measured. Thus the thermal diffusivity of the sample plate to be measured in the direction of the thickness is computed. The sample plate to be measured 1 is made of a material that is hard to be conducted and can be formed in the shapes of a film, a sheet or a plate, e.g. high-molecular compounds such as phenol, urea, melamine and the like. The conductive thin film 2 is made of material whose resistance value is changed, e.g. gold, silver, platinum and the like.
